                          Awesome. Have you checked out body shop supply off of fish hatch? Finally went in there and they have everything at wholesale price and they carry Cook's stuff from over in Milwaukee. 

                          Ive forgotten to mention this to you too but pull the valve cover and check the oil spray bar, car needs a valve adjustment probably too. it's a common problem for M30's to starve the valve train of oil between the banjo bolts backing out and the poorly designed spray bar. Most guys do this mod to pinch the bar for better pressure.

                                  I tried to drive this two weeks ago and was highly disappointed when it developed the famous start and stall syndrome. No idea what was going on I started with thinking the cats were probably clogged from all the rodents that were living in the engine bay prior to my owner ship. So I did the fastest thing I could think of to solve the problem.

                                  I cut the exhaust off.

                                  IMG3831.JPGIMG3832.JPGIMG3833.JPGIMG3834.JPG

                                  A nice little pile of rodent home making supplies that fell out of the rotten muffler..

                                  IMG3835.JPG

                                  .....And after all that, it still had the same issue, just louder. So I moved on to the intake side of things. These M30's have a flapper door for an Air Flow Sensor which is the predecessor to the MAF's that some cars still use today. I thought for sure this was my problem. I have this amazing write up from a gentleman that has saved me more than any Bentley manual could ever do. So I follow his step by step and tested the AFS.

                                    With the ignition on you should see the following voltage

                                  • Terminal 1, blank,       
                                  • Terminal 2, Zero volts, - I also had Zero here
                                  • Terminal 3, 4.0-5.0 volts, - I had 12 volts here!! uh oh
                                  • Terminal 4, 2.0-4.0 MILLIVOLTS - .8 milivolts here?!?!
                                  • Terminal 5, 4.0-5.0 volts.  - and 4.8 volts here

                                  So according to his guide, there was no reference to what you should do if you are getting more voltage than what you should. only suggestions if you are getting 0 volt  readings. I pondered and read further that there should be a relay that triggers the AFS on startup. I went over and tested the relay and it seems to work okay. So then I decided to test the harness. Doing so I found my problem. I have the main relay and the fuel pump relay powered with jumper harnesses to remove them as failures from the car starting. Doing so I only had 1 wire instead of two powering the fuel pump relay terminals. Because of this, I was not sending power to the AFS relay on start up. 

                                  I made a new jumper and BOOM! Car started up and idled great. With that, I hopped in and finally drove it.

                                  IMG_3860.MOV

                                  It seems to have a stutter or misfire yet and the 1980's tires and worn suspension is obviously apparent. But man it felt great to finally have this thing moving under its own power 😁

                                        You are a mad scientist, my friend! Vacuum leaks are always the go-to for those kinds of problems but they are always tedious to track down. Check the throttle position switch to make sure it is showing the ecu the proper throttle position during idle.
